logo

Output 3eff93034be55fffcbcb1448418e4ddb83c126f65f582e424b4e5a75183ba2df:1

value
43809340
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d87275d176fb66eab0b0595eff28769fc200d86 OP_EQUAL
address
3MtMAay3n7zNSphvgBDqadVNjubMrydQFx
transaction
3eff93034be55fffcbcb1448418e4ddb83c126f65f582e424b4e5a75183ba2df